Transaction e58ffccdbf2b883b49036f334efc2218672a34edce571f0e7ede818c16ab5a95

1 Input
2 Outputs
  • e58ffccdbf2b883b49036f334efc2218672a34edce571f0e7ede818c16ab5a95:0
  • value  3166397
    address  1A4xZFYDFqLu4GLF626t4NhBSFLKpfNorK
  • e58ffccdbf2b883b49036f334efc2218672a34edce571f0e7ede818c16ab5a95:1
  • value  1503215579
    address  1CL5TbB2MaR4mrFjtYQ5GyA3cP2bSmPxAn